This article reports that an anti-racism programme is being introduced in nursery schools in Glasgow, Scotland. Wow! Nursery schools! (It should be noted that “Asian” in Britain means South Asian and not East Asian.)
I am buoyed by such a small but positive piece of news. It gives me hope that anti-racism can really be become institutional, because I am more and more convinced that only a concerted effort to promote anti-racism will make any difference.
Because this thought is so depressing, and because I believe that we learn by example, I have decided to seek out other stories like this, and share them with you, so that you can cite them as examples and pass them on to unbelievers.
